Coco Chanel Mujer: The Woman Behind the Legend
Coco Chanel, born Gabrielle Bonheur Chanel, was a visionary designer who transformed the way women dressed in the 20th century. Rising from humble beginnings, Chanel revolutionized women's fashion by introducing comfortable, practical, and elegant clothing that challenged the restrictive styles of the time. With her keen eye for detail and innovative spirit, she redefined femininity, creating a new standard of beauty that emphasized simplicity, sophistication, and confidence.

Coco Chanel Edad: A Timeless Legacy
Despite her passing in 1971, Coco Chanel's influence on the world of fashion remains as strong as ever. Her innovative designs and pioneering approach to women's clothing have stood the test of time, cementing her status as a true visionary in the industry. From her groundbreaking use of jersey fabric to her introduction of the Chanel suit, Chanel's creations continue to be celebrated for their elegance, sophistication, and modernity.
Coco Chanel Significado: The Philosophy of Chanel
At the heart of Coco Chanel's design philosophy was a commitment to simplicity, luxury, and practicality. She believed in creating clothing that empowered women, allowing them to move freely and confidently in their everyday lives. Chanel's emphasis on clean lines, neutral colors, and understated elegance set her apart from her contemporaries and established her as a pioneer of modern fashion.
